Tomatosoft's vulnerability profile is centered on the Free MP3 Player, a consumer audio application with a narrowly scoped footprint. The observed weakness class, improper input validation, reflects the parsing demands inherent to audio file handling. CVE-2011-5043MEDIUM TomatoSoft Free Mp3 Player 1.0 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) via a long string in an MP3 file, possibly a buffer overflow. | Dec 30, 2011 | 4.3 | 25 | NO | YES |
